erik_demon Posted April 17, 2005 Posted April 17, 2005 You don't have to install your driver like an applicationYou can do it in your winnt.sif with the OemPnPDriversPath

buletov Posted April 22, 2005 Posted April 22, 2005 btw, to reenable refresh rate overrides panel in new drivers, use this:Windows Registry Editor Version 5.00[H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\NVIDIA Corporation\Global\NVTweak]"NvCplDisableRefreshRatePage"=dword:00000000
